Guantanamo inmate says he only fought Ethiopians
2007-05-06
A "high value" Somali prisoner at Guantanamo denied having Al Qaeda ties but said he fought Ethiopian soldiers in his homeland and had the right to do so, according to a Pentagon transcript released on Friday. The US military says Guleed Hassan Ahmed, a Somali in his early 30s, was a member of al-Ittihad al-Islami, a militant Islamist group the US government classifies as a terrorist organization. The military has previously given the man's name as Gouled Hassan Dourad. It also says he was an Al Qaeda cell leader in Djibouti and was part of a group that killed Ethiopians in the Somali capital of Mogadishu in 2002. Ahmed declined to attend an administrative hearing at the Guantanamo US naval base in Cuba on April 28 to assess whether he had been properly classified as an "enemy combatant."

About 380 suspected Al Qaeda or Taliban fighters are still being held at the US military prison on the base. But he submitted a written statement to the hearing officers, according to the censored transcript. In it, Ahmed acknowledged receiving paramilitary training in Afghanistan and said he fought alongside al-Ittihad al-Islami but never joined the group and had no links to Al Qaeda. "My training was solely for the purpose of fighting in Somalia, but not against Americans," he wrote. "I did fight jihad alongside al-Ittihad against Ethiopians, which is my right to do," Ahmed was quoted as saying. "If Ethiopian military members came to Mogadishu, I would defend against them. That is my right to do as a Somali but it is against my religious beliefs to fight against civilians."
